Microsoft Store on Xbox now supports payments via UPI in India

Currently, the Microsoft Store on the Xbox lineup of gaming consoles in India allows people to make payments for their purchases from the marketplace through credit or debit cards issued by VISA and Mastercard. Unfortunately, the platform does not support the most popular digital payment method in India, which is the Unified Payments Interface, or what most people call UPI. Fortunately, that seems to have started changing.

According to a post from @XboxIndia_ on X (formerly known as Twitter), Microsoft has added the UPI payment option to the Microsoft Store on Xbox. That means people can now pay for the games that they purchase from the marketplace using UPI. Reportedly, Microsoft is rolling out the UPI payment method in a phased manner, which means that it will become available to all users in the next few days.

UPI Payment Option In Microsoft Store On Xbox

While the screenshot shared by @XboxIndia_ confirms the news, Microsoft hasn’t made an official announcement about it. Typically, brands don’t make announcements for such additions but the implementation of UPI on Xbox will be greatly helpful for users.
